The font works fine here. You can see the ½ glyph in the Font Test window.

Perhaps you have not successfully uninstalled the original version before installing the new one.

Uninstall, reboot, and install the font again to make sure.

I use Alt+0189.

Alt Codes

Only useful IMO for common symbols that you might use frequently, and therefore be able to remember:

Bullet 0149 •
En-dash 0150 –
Em-dash 0151 —
Open double quote 0147 “
Close double quote 0148 ”
Copyright 0169 ©
Registered 0174 ®
Quarter 0188 ¼
Half 0189 ½
Three quarters 0190 ¾
